    Summary: Malicious code in soultracker (PyPI)

    Details: Source: kam193 (3f60b37d84566711ce6977710fcb74c3358a2c95655c8e115dbb863f67ff4009) Packages that might be part of testing for pentesting / malicious activity / joy, with suspicious activity that does not present any real harm. Category: PROBABLY_PENTEST - Packages looking like typical pentest packages, but also anything that looks like testing, exploring pre-prepared kits, research & co, with clearly low-harm possibilities. Campaign: GENERIC-simple-tests Reasons (based on the campaign): - The package overrides the install command in setup.py to execute malicious code during installation. Source: ossf-package-analysis (f0f648527ba68ae34fd8b933322846afca713f9d9649424c3cd01ddc9431d9de) The OpenSSF Package Analysis project identified 'soultracker' @ 0.1.0 (pypi) as malicious. It is considered malicious because: - The package executes one or more commands associated with malicious behavior.
